| 55 | /* | 
|---|
| 56 | State transitions between above modes - | 
|---|
| 57 |  | 
|---|
| 58 | (most modes can go to BAD or MEM on error -- not shown for clarity) | 
|---|
| 59 |  | 
|---|
| 60 | Process header: | 
|---|
| 61 | HEAD -> (gzip) or (zlib) or (raw) | 
|---|
| 62 | (gzip) -> FLAGS -> TIME -> OS -> EXLEN -> EXTRA -> NAME -> COMMENT -> | 
|---|
| 63 | HCRC -> TYPE | 
|---|
| 64 | (zlib) -> DICTID or TYPE | 
|---|
| 65 | DICTID -> DICT -> TYPE | 
|---|
| 66 | (raw) -> TYPEDO | 
|---|
| 67 | Read deflate blocks: | 
|---|
| 68 | TYPE -> TYPEDO -> STORED or TABLE or LEN_ or CHECK | 
|---|
| 69 | STORED -> COPY_ -> COPY -> TYPE | 
|---|
| 70 | TABLE -> LENLENS -> CODELENS -> LEN_ | 
|---|
| 71 | LEN_ -> LEN | 
|---|
| 72 | Read deflate codes in fixed or dynamic block: | 
|---|
| 73 | LEN -> LENEXT or LIT or TYPE | 
|---|
| 74 | LENEXT -> DIST -> DISTEXT -> MATCH -> LEN | 
|---|
| 75 | LIT -> LEN | 
|---|
| 76 | Process trailer: | 
|---|
| 77 | CHECK -> LENGTH -> DONE | 
|---|
| 78 | */ |
